Job description

Seasonal Scale Attendant


Threemile Canyon Farms | Boardman, Oregon | Seasonal

Position Summary

The Seasonal Scale Attendant is responsible for performing all functions necessary to operate the weigh scale and support feed, crop, and transportation operations. This position ensures accurate weighing, ticket processing, inventory tracking, data entry, and reporting while serving as a key point of contact for drivers and internal operations teams. The ideal candidate is detail-oriented, organized, comfortable working with multiple software systems, and able to work independently in a fast-paced agricultural environment. This seasonal role will begin around September 1st through October 31st, and hours may vary with a minimum of 40 hours and shifts typically from 10 am to 8 pm Monday - Saturday. Schedule is subject to change due to weather.


About Threemile Canyon Farms

For more than 20 years, Threemile Canyon Farms has responsibly provided for the nutritional needs of a growing population through our sustainable dairy and farming operations. While we are proud of our contributions, we know that what sets us apart is not just what we do, but how we do it.


We were early innovators in building a \"closed loop\" system of sustainable farming, made possible by bringing together crop farming and dairy production. These highly complementary operations allow us to recycle organic waste back into the soil, helping minimize waste while maintaining healthy crops. With more than 39,500 acres of irrigated farmland, we are committed to responsible farming practices that benefit our employees, community, and future generations.
